i stopped coming to the thread when i got to MIHS

Had my baby on last month and decided to come give feedback because this thread helped me so much!

na so i see fight! im not even going to bother readn through.

i can also see a large chunk of our msgs are gone. treasures lost.

anyways- coming here was worth it. great dr, great treatment when i went to deliver. nice people fron nairaland too (lubu, acks and co). Im normally a very orivate person but the love broke my reserve.

if ure heading to MIHS and ure a christian- RCCG is fab. they help gan. carry you ti church on sunday n offer to help with little things.

what else? oh the sun/heat na helele-lol. no be here. just like maiduguri!

what else? yeah, unless ure very rugged forget taking the bus- standing under the sun and hauling ur stuff around is not my idea of fun. its waaaay cheaper tho.

u could get an intl drivers license from naij and drive around sha. cheaper than cabn.

For your shopping- burlington for baby, Last Chance (Nordstrom) and Ross for yourself. Walmart is also great for loads of stuff (online and instore). If ure at crossland- Foodcity is very close. if u go to Solidrock rccg, uld meet a woman who would bring african food to church for you to buy if u call ahead.

oh and i called for my zero balance today- expectes them to bill me more- cos i did a couple of tests outside the plan and did a bp check- but naa $2888 it was. so yaaayyy, cheap stuff for real, thank God.


i cant think if anything else. hope my loooong msg helps someone.

you can get the passport at the Western Passport Centre, Tucson. but you must shiw evudence of travel within 2 weeks or a need to get a visa for travel within 28 days.

otherwise, u apply for the passport through the postoffice and expedite. they say it wouod be withbyou in 3 weeka but most people get it in 2 weeks.

The naija visa guy- when u get here, his number is around. dont want any headbiting "advert" comment to come my way.

your birthcert would be ready in 3 days. so if you dont need a notary fron your significant other, you can head to the postoffice ( preferably downtown because you need to book an appointment to use Maryvale postoffice).

think i answered your questions on shopn in my previous post.

CS and post delivery help- no nannies. but the mums get close and just help the sisters in need. never seen people love and help absolute strangers so much.

note to the mums planning CS- bring your 1st scan showing your EDD. MIHS wont do optional CS or induce you till 39 or 40 weeks. so if they r not sure if ur edd, u go tey reach like 41 weeks unless u go into labour earlier.
